Preventive maintenance helps ensure your system is running efficiently, extends its lifespan, and can prevent costly breakdowns down the line. During a preventive maintenance visit, an HVAC technician will thoroughly inspect, clean, and tune-up your system to identify and address any potential issues before they become major problems.
The benefits of preventive maintenance include improved energy efficiency, better indoor air quality, fewer unexpected repairs, and a longer-lasting HVAC system. While there is an upfront cost for the maintenance service, it is typically much less expensive than having to replace a system that fails prematurely due to lack of care. Preventive maintenance is considered a best practice for homeowners who want to get the most out of their HVAC investment.
